Securities and Exchange Board of India (SEBI) established as a non-statutory body for regulating the securities market. It became an autonomous body and accorded statutory powers with the passing of the SEBI Act 1992 by the Indian Parliament.

Definition of term `networth’ in SEBI (Issue and listing of Non-convertible securities) Regulations, 2021 is linked to one provided by Companies Act, 2013. Section 2(57) of Companies Act 2013, provides for calculation of networth.
It is mandatory for entities who have listed their equity shares on stock exchange to maintain a minimum public shareholding of 25%.
An RTA shall be categorized as a QRTA if at any time during a financial year, the combined number of physical and demat folios being serviced by the RTA for listed companies exceeds 2 crore.
